Job searching is a lot better with someone in your corner. Hi—enter us, and this job! Kelly® Professional & Industrial is seeking a Payroll Specialist to work at a leading organization.

Location: This position is fully remote; however, candidates residing near Brea, CA or Hebron, KY are strongly preferred.

Salary/Pay Rate/Compensation: $25.15 per hour

What’s a typical day as Payroll Specialist? You’ll be:

  • Handling a limited scope of work assigned to a specific work area, ensuring accuracy and attention to detail

  • Performing correct data entry to maintain payroll records and related documentation

  • Providing support to the rest of the Pay & Benefits delivery team

  • Reporting to management or team leads within the Pay & Benefits department

This job might be an outstanding fit if you:

  • Have experience with data entry, payroll, or administrative support (must have)

  • Demonstrate strong attention to detail and accuracy (must have)

  • Are comfortable working within a defined scope and collaborating with a team (must have)

  • Possess excellent organizational and communication skills (preferred)

  • Hold an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ree (preferred, not required)

As part of our promise to talent, Kelly supports those who work with us through a variety of benefits, perks, and work-related resources. Please note: The following benefits reflect Kelly's general offerings. Eligibility may vary by assignment, location, and job type. Kelly offers eligible employees voluntary benefit plans including medical, dental, vision, telemedicine, term life, whole life, accident insurance, critical illness, a legal plan, and short-term disability. As a Kelly employee, you will have access to a retirement savings plan, service bonus and holiday pay plans (earn up to eight paid holidays per benefit year), and a transit spending account. In addition, employees are entitled to earn paid sick leave under the applicable state or local plan.
